Tire Sizes and Specifications for 1974 Dodge Challenger

The 1974 Dodge Challenger originally came with tire sizes such as 235/60-15, which are essential for maintaining authentic handling and appearance. However, many owners opt for upgraded sizes or modern radial tires that balance vintage style with improved traction and durability. The original tire size for the 1974 Dodge Challenger is typically 235/60-15. However, some owners may upgrade to other sizes for performance or aesthetic reasons. Robertson Tire can help you find the perfect match for your vehicle and driving preferences.

While technically possible, it is generally recommended to replace tires in pairs or all four to maintain even tread wear and balanced handling, especially on a classic muscle car like the Dodge Challenger.
